
Loch Bagging
Loch Bagging was inspired by the Lake Bagging of The University of Bristol’s Expedition Society. This year (2016-17) the infamous intra club competition will begin again.
​
The Rules
​
-
Your body must be completely underwater for a bagging to count. This is worth 1 point.
-
If you also submerge your head this is worth an extra ½ point.
-
If you are completely naked when you bag the loch you get an extra point.
-
If there is ice on the loch or snow on the ground, you get double points.
-
For a bagging to count there must be witnesses, photographic evidence is preferable!
-
Each loch can only be counted once- but we will count the highest score from that loch, if you happen to bag it again and get higher points
-
Loch bagging in a drysuit/wetsuit does not count! Swimwear/underwear/nude only!
